The initial stage of the emotional journey often starts with shock, followed closely by a sense of denial. These are normal responses to the finality that cremation represents. It is during these stages that companionship and professional guidance are crucial to the process. Allowing oneself to experience these emotions fully can pave the way towards acceptance and eventual healing.
Grief is a deeply personal experience and varies greatly from person to person. The phases of grief, however, are universal. Following the initial shock and denial, there may be anger, bargaining, and depression before acceptance finally begins to dawn. Through all these phases, it's essential to have emotional support. Remember, moving at your own pace through these stages is a vital part of your unique healing journey.
Support can come in various forms – it can be from family and friends, a professional counselor, or from organizations that provide end-of-life services. Having someone who understands the process and offers a comforting presence can provide immense relief during this emotional journey. It's okay to lean on this support network; you don't have to navigate this difficult journey alone.

Choosing between cremation and traditional burial is a personal decision. Many factors can influence this choice, such as religious beliefs, personal preferences, ecological considerations, and financial aspects. Regardless of the choice made, it often involves a deep emotional journey as one says their final goodbye.
After the cremation, there are various ways to commemorate and celebrate the life of the deceased. From scattering ashes in a meaningful location to holding a memorial service, these acts can be therapeutic and help family members in their journey towards acceptance and healing. Personalizing these commemorations can create a powerful connection to the loved one's spirit, legacy, and memory.
